> Again, I am using the vehicle script in a car (or the script at
> http://forums.osgrid.org/viewtopic.php?f=5&t=2224) and the only way it
> works is for the car to be pointed west on the X-axis and the arrow keys
> work backwards. In other words, to go forward I have to use the back arrow
> key.
>
> Based on the above, I wonder if your airplane needs to be pointed west on
> the X-axis?
>
> Note: The script used as described above works with the both Firestorm V2
> viewer and the Imprudence 1.4.0 beta viewer.
